AI-Powered PIM: Automating Data for Accuracy and Scale

Gartner forecasts that by 2026, AI-driven PIM adoption will exceed 50%, helping companies improve data quality, automate categorization, and scale content creation.

Pimcore’s AI-driven capabilities leverage OpenAI and machine learning for automated data classification, text generation, and translation, simplifying onboarding and reducing human error.

“PIM solutions now integrate OpenAI prompts to generate and classify content automatically,” Gartner notes. With Pimcore Copilot, companies can generate descriptions, extract key attributes, and refine digital content for streamlined distribution across multiple channels.

PIM isn’t just for B2C anymore. As B2B commerce becomes increasingly digital, businesses require solutions that can manage vast product hierarchies, bulk data, and supplier relationships.

Gartner highlights that PIM solutions are evolving to meet B2B demands, ensuring seamless integration with supply chains and third-party marketplaces. Pimcore’s modular, open-source architecture allows businesses to centralize supplier data, standardize product specs, and enhance product discovery while integrating effortlessly with ERP, MDM, and e-commerce platforms.

Future-Proofing with Digital Shelf Analytics & Compliance

PIM’s role is growing beyond data management to include Digital Shelf Analytics (DSA), compliance, and sustainability tracking. Gartner projects that by 2027, 80% of PXM vendors will offer multiple PXM capabilities, such as digital shelf insights and content optimization.

Gartner recognizes that a a plethora of regulations will drive companies' need to implement a PIM, including the EU Deforestation Regulation (EUDR), the EU Green Claims Directive (GCD) and the EU Ecodesign for Sustainable Products Regulation (ESPR), which includes the upcoming Digital Product Passport. PIM provides capabilities to support businesses to be compliant.

"The demand for sustainable information reflects a broader shift toward more conscious consumption patterns from consumers, and this is driving the need to store this information within a PIM. Trust is frequently eroded when there is a disconnect between what an organization claims and what it actually does," states the Gartner Report on PIM solutions 2025.
